body {
	margin:12px auto;
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:13px;
	color:#3B3B3B;
	line-height:18px;
	background-image:url(../images/bg.jpg);
	background-repeat:repeat-x;
	background-color:#FFF;
	text-align:left;

}

img{ border:none}

h1 {font-size:14pt;color:#1D87B1;}

h2 {font-size:12pt;color:#1D87B1;}

h3 {font-size:10pt}

/*------------------------------------------------------------------------------------------------------------------*/

td {
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:13px;
	color:#3B3B3B;
	line-height:18px;
	text-align:left;
	}

/*------------------------------------------------------------------------------------------------------------------*/


.nav {text-align:center;}

hr{ color:#CCCCCC; height:1px; margin:0; padding:0}


a:link {
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:12px;
	color:#009CF2;
	line-height:15px;
	text-decoration:none;
}

a:active {
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:12px;
	color:#009CF2;
	line-height:15px;
	text-decoration:underline;
}

a:visited {
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:12px;
	color:#009CF2;
	line-height:15px;
	text-decoration:none;
}

a:hover {
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:12px;
	color:#009CF2;
	line-height:15px;
	text-decoration:underline;
}
/*------------------------------------------------------------------------------------------------------------------*/

.top {
	font:bold 12px Book Man Old Style;
	font-size:12px;
	font-weight:bold; 
	color:#FFF;
	text-decoration:none;
}
.top:hover {
	font:bold 12px Book Man Old Style;
	color:#FFF;
	text-decoration:underline;
}

/*------------------------------------------------------------------------------------------------------------------*/

a.more:link {
	font-family: Arial, Helvetica, sans-serif;
	font-size:12px;
	font-weight:bold; 
	color:#336699;
	text-decoration:none;
}

a.more:active {
	font-family:  Arial, Helvetica, sans-serif;
	font-size:12px;
	font-weight:bold; 
	color:#336699;
	text-decoration:none;
}

a.more:visited {
	font-family: Arial, Helvetica, sans-serif;
	font-size:12px;
	font-weight:bold; 
	color:#336699;
	text-decoration:none;
}

a.more:hover {
	font-family: Arial, Helvetica, sans-serif;
	font-size:12px;
	font-weight:bold; 
	color:#336699;
	text-decoration:underline;
}
/*------------------------------------------------------------------------------------------------------------------*/

a.menu:link {
 	font:12px Arial, Helvetica, sans-serif;
	color:#2D7330;
	line-height:22px;
	text-decoration:none;
}

a.menu:active {
 	font:12px Arial, Helvetica, sans-serif;
	color:#2D7330;
	line-height:22px;
	text-decoration:none;
}

a.menu:visited {
 	font:12px Arial, Helvetica, sans-serif;
	color:#2D7330;
	font-weight:bold;
	line-height:22px;
	text-decoration:none;
}

a.menu:hover {
 	font:12px Arial, Helvetica, sans-serif;
	color:#000000;
	font-weight:bold;
	line-height:22px;
	text-decoration:none;
}


/*-------------------------------------------------------------------------------------*/
a.big:link {
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:14px;
	color:#FFFFFF;
	text-decoration:none;
}

a.big:active {
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:14px;
	color:#FFFFFF;
	text-decoration:none;
}

a.big:visited {
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:14px;
	color:#FFFFFF;
	text-decoration:none;
}

a.big:hover {
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:14px;
	color:#FFFFFF;
	text-decoration:underline;
}


/*------------------------------------------------------------------------------------------------------------------*/

a.footer:link {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size:11px;
	color:#009CF2;
	line-height:14px;
	padding-left:8px;
	padding-right:8px;
	text-decoration:none;
}

a.footer:active {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size:11px;
	color:#009CF2;
	line-height:16px;
	padding-left:8px;
	padding-right:8px;
	text-decoration:none;
}

a.footer:visited {
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:11px;
	color:#009CF2;
	line-height:16px;
	padding-left:8px;
	padding-right:8px;
	text-decoration:none;
}

a.footer:hover {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size:11px;
	color:#009CF2;
	line-height:16px;
	padding-left:8px;
	padding-right:8px;
	text-decoration:underline;
}


/*------------------------------------------------------------------------------------------------------------------*/

form{ margin:0; padding:0 0 10px 10px}

.srform{ margin:0; padding:0; float:right}

input
{
	font-family:Arial, Tahoma, Verdana;
	font-size:8pt;
	color:#4E4E4E;
	border:1px solid #498DB0;
	background:#FFFFFF/*Alpha(Opacity=0, Style=0);*/;
}

/*
--------------------------------------------------------------------------------------------------------------------
*/

input.noborder
{
	font-family:Arial, Tahoma, Verdana;
	font-size:8pt;
	border:0px;
	
}

/*
--------------------------------------------------------------------------------------------------------------------
*/

textarea
{
	font-family:Arial, Tahoma, Verdana;
	font-size:8pt;
	color:#4E4E4E;
	border:1px solid #DDDDDD;
	background:#FFFFFF/*Alpha(Opacity=0, Style=0);*/;
}

/*
--------------------------------------------------------------------------------------------------------------------
*/

select
{
	font-family:Arial, Tahoma, Verdana;
	font-size:8pt;
	color:#4E4E4E;
	border:1px solid #DDDDDD;
	background:#FFFFFF;/*#FFFFFF/*Alpha(Opacity=0, Style=0);*/
}

/*
--------------------------------------------------------------------------------------------------------------------
*/

input.btn
{
	font-family:Arial, Tahoma, Verdana;
	font-size:12px;
	font-weight:normal;
	text-align:center;
	color:#FFFFFF;	
	background:#28622A;
	border:1px solid #000000;
	
}
/*
--------------------------------------------------------------------------------------------------------------------
*/

.imgBorder
{
	border-color: #C0C0C0;
	
}


.boxBorder{ border:1px solid #8AB0B9; background:#FFFFFF}
/*
--------------------------------------------------------------------------------------------------------------------
*/

.small
{
	font-family:Arial, Tahoma, Verdana;
	font-size:12px;
}

/*
--------------------------------------------------------------------------------------------------------------------
*/


ul, li
{
	list-style-image:url("../images/arrow.gif");
	margin:5px 0 0 5px;
	padding:0 0 3px 0;
}
/*
--------------------------------------------------------------------------------------------------------------------
*/


ol, li
{
	margin-left:20px;
	margin-top:0px;
	margin-bottom:0px;	
}
/*
--------------------------------------------------------------------------------------------------------------------
*/

div.scrollable {
	overflow:auto;
	scrollbar-arrow-color:#B7B199;
	scrollbar-3dlight-color:#CACACA;
	scrollbar-highlight-color:#CACACA;
	scrollbar-face-color:#FFFFFF;
	scrollbar-shadow-color:#CACACA;
	scrollbar-darkshadow-color:#CACACA;
	scrollbar-track-color:#F3F3F3;	
}
/*
--------------------------------------------------------------------------------------------------------------------
*/
div.keyscrollable {
	overflow:auto;
	scrollbar-arrow-color:#FFFFFF;
	scrollbar-3dlight-color:#DDDDDD;
	scrollbar-highlight-color:#1E1B17;
	scrollbar-face-color:#1E1B17;
	scrollbar-shadow-color:#DDDDDD;
	scrollbar-darkshadow-color:#DDDDDD;
	scrollbar-track-color:#1E1B17;	
}

/* --------------------------------------------------------------------------------------------- */


.footerText {
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:12px;
	color:#OOOOOO;
	line-height:20px;
	text-decoration:none;
	padding:20px 40px 20px 40px;
	text-align:center;
	}


.textright{ float:right}

.contentMain{ padding:20px 0 0 20px; margin:0;text-align:left;}



.todaydate{ font:11px Verdana, Arial, Helvetica, sans-serif; padding:0 0 0 15px}
   
/*------------------------------------------------------------------------------------------------------------------*/
.smalltxt {
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:12px;
	color:#414141;
	line-height:16px;
	}
	

.title {
	font-family: Arial narrow, Helvetica, sans-serif;
	font-size:28px;
	font-weight:bold;
  	color:#1D87B1;
	line-height:30px;
		}
		
.title_blue {
	font-family: Arial narrow, Helvetica, sans-serif;
	font-size:28px;
	font-weight:bold;
  	color:#1D87B1;
	line-height:30px;
		}
		
.title2{
	font-family:Arial narrow, Helvetica, sans-serif;
	font-size:25px;
	font-weight:normal;
  	color:#6F6F6F;
	line-height:30px;
		}		
		
.subtitle {
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:16px;
	font-weight:bold;
  	color:#1D87B1;
	line-height:18px;
		}
		
.subtitle_red {
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:14px;
	font-weight:bold;
  	color:#FF0000;
	line-height:18px;
}
.subtitle_big {
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:20px;
	font-weight:normal;
  	color:#333E42;
	line-height:18px;
		}		
		
.border_menu{ 	border-top:1px solid #CEE6F2; padding:0; margin:0 }

span{ margin:0; padding:0}

.bluebar{ border-bottom:5px solid #A5CEE1; margin:0; padding:0; float:right; width:690px}

.imgCenter{ width:690px; text-align:center;}

.prodBox{ background:url(../images/box_prod.jpg) center no-repeat; margin:0; height:217px; padding:10px 0 0 0;font-size:15px;font-weight:bold;text-align:center;}

.prodBox01{ background:url(../images/prod_b02.jpg) no-repeat; height:310px; margin:0; padding:10px 0 0 0;text-align:center;}

.prodBox01 a:link {color:#000000;}
.prodBox01 a:active {color:#000000;}
.prodBox01 a:visited {color:#000000;}
.prodBox01 a:hover {color:#000000;text-decoration:none;}

.prodTxtHeader{ height:40px; padding:10px; margin:0; font-size:15px;font-weight:bold; color:#000000}

#honeyJar {
	margin-top:11px;
	margin-bottom:9px;
}
#edu02 {
	margin-top:6px;
	margin-bottom:6px;
}

#edu01 {
	margin-top:6px;
	margin-bottom:6px;
}

a.prodTxtHeader:link 
{
	text-decoration:none;
}
a.prodTxtHeader:active {
	text-decoration:none;
}
a.prodTxtHeader:visited {
	text-decoration:none;
}
a.prodTxtHeader:hover {
	text-decoration:none;
}
.asSeenOn{padding:0px; margin:0; font-weight:bold; font:12px Arial, Helvetica, sans-serif; color:#2e789f}

.prodTXt{ padding:10px; margin:0; font:12px Arial, Helvetica, sans-serif; color:#000000;text-align:left;}

.prodClickHere{ font-weight:bold; font:18px Arial, Helvetica, sans-serif; color:#000000}

.cont_{ padding:40px 40px 40px 10px;}

#newsBg {
	background-image:url(/images/news_bg.gif);
	background-repeat:no-repeat;
}

#newsSignupField {
	position:relative;
	top:15px;
	left:-7px;
}

.newsFormTable {height:60px;}

#newsBgA {padding:0px 0 7px 7px;}
#newsBgB {padding: 0px 0 7px 6px;}
#newsBg #textfield {
	background-color:#FFFF99;
	padding:2px 0 2px 3px;
	color:#2D7330;
	margin-left:-5px;
}

.newsC{ padding:5px; margin:0; text-align:center; vertical-align:text-top;	line-height:20px; font: 14px Arial, Helvetica, sans-serif}

#selectProducts {
	background:url(/images/select_prods_bg.gif);
	background-repeat:no-repeat;
}

.bg_contain{ background:#FFFFFF; background-image:url(../images/bg_cont.gif); background-repeat:repeat-x}

.imgrt{ float:right; padding:0 0 0 10px; margin:0;}

.bg_Left{ background-image:url(../images/left_bg.jpg); background-repeat:repeat-x; background-position:top;}
		
.subtitle_h1 {
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:12px;
	font-weight:bold;
  	color:#267DB2;
	line-height:18px;
		}
.miniTxt {
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:10px;
	color:#3B3B3B;
	padding:10px;
	line-height:12px;
	}
.title_h2 {
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:12px;
  	color:#2e789f;
	line-height:18px;
		}
.subtitle_h2 
{
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:14px;
  	color:#75111D;
	line-height:18px;
}
.todaydate
{
	float: right;
	position:relative;
	top:-10px;
	left:-110px;
}
/* Shopping Cart Page */

.secureShop_productTitle_price {
	font-family:Verdana, Arial, Helvetica, sans-serif;
	color:#0093B0;
	font-weight:bold;
}

.secureShop_productDesc {
	font-size:10px;
	font-family:Verdana, Arial, Helvetica, sans-serif;
	line-height:10px;
}
		
/*#addToCartBtn {
	float:right;
}*/